The Gross Domestic Product (GDP) in Nigeria was worth 448.10 billion US dollars in 2019, according to official data from the World Bank and projections from Trading Economics. The GDP value of Nigeria represents 0.37 percent of the world economy. GDP in Nigeria averaged 130.66 USD Billion from 1960 until 2019, reaching an all time high of 568.50 USD Billion in 2014 and a record low of 4.20 USD ...

L'islam est la première religion au Nigeria, le pays le plus peuplé d'Afrique avec 203 millions d'habitants en 2018. 53,5 % [1] de la population est musulmane (tandis que 45,9 % est chrétienne). Cela représente environ 109 millions de musulmans, majoritairement sunnites de rite malékite.Il existe aussi une minorité chiite qui représente 12 % des musulmans [2], surtout dans l'état de ...

Cost of Living in Nigeria. Family of four estimated monthly costs are 1,551.72$ (637,491.51₦) without rent. A single person estimated monthly costs are 429.09$ (176,284.87₦) without rent. Cost of living in Nigeria is, on average, 59.07% lower than in United States. Rent in Nigeria is, on average, 24.48% lower than in United States.

Economy - overview: Nigeria is Sub Saharan Africa’s largest economy and relies heavily on oil as its main source of foreign exchange earnings and government revenues. Following the 2008-09 global financial crises, the banking sector was effectively recapitalized and regulation enhanced.

24-02-2021·Nigeria is a West African country located in the Northern and Eastern Hemispheres of the Earth. It is bordered by four countries. These are Niger, Chad, Cameroon, and Benin to the north, northeast, east, and west respectively.

30-11-2020·Le paludisme est dû à des parasites du genre Plasmodium transmis à l’homme par des piqûres de moustiques femelles de l’espèce Anopheles infectés, appelés « vecteurs du paludisme ». Il existe cinq espèces de parasites responsables du paludisme chez l’homme, dont deux – P. falciparum et P. vivax – sont les plus dangereuses.

The current population of Nigeria in 2021 is 211,400,708, a 2.55% increase from 2020.; The population of Nigeria in 2020 was 206,139,589, a 2.58% increase from 2019.; The population of Nigeria in 2019 was 200,963,599, a 2.6% increase from 2018.
